Michael O'Neill brushes aside seeding blow as N. Ireland head to play-offs

Northern Ireland boss Michael O'Neill is not worried that his side are unlikely to be seeded in the World Cup qualifying play-offs after losing to Norway.

O'Neill's side were assured of one of the eight play-off spots before kick-off following Scotland's draw in Slovenia, and they went on to lose their final group game 1-0 due to Chris Brunt's own goal.
